What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.107(b)(5)(iv): Space within the spray booth on the downstream and upstream sides of filters were not protected with approved automatic sprinklers:      a) Painting Area, on or about 12/7/12:  The spray paint booth is used to spray Class IB flammables and is not protected with approved automatic sprinklers.

29 CFR 1910.107(b)(6):  Frontal area. Each spray booth having a frontal area larger than 9 square feet shall have a metal deflector or curtain not less than 2 1/2 inches deep installed at the upper outer edge of the booth over the opening.      a)  Painting Area, on or about 12/7/12:  The spray paint booth did not have a metal deflector or curtain not less than 2 1/2 inches deep installed at the upper outer edge of the booth over the opening.

29 CFR 1910.134(c):  The employer did not develop and implement a written respiratory protection program with required worksite-specific procedures and elements for required respirator use:       a)  Hickery Machine Co., on or about 12/7/12:  Employer had not established nor implemented a written respiratory protection program when employees are required to wear a North 1/2 mask respirator when spray painting.

29 CFR 1910.212(a)(1):  One or more methods of machine guarding was not provided to protect the operator and other employees in the machine area from hazards such as those created by point of operation, ingoing nip points, rotating parts, flying chips and sparks:      a)  Tool Room, on or about 12/7/12:  Andrychow Lathe was not provided with a chuck guard.    b)  Tool Room, on or about 12/7/12:  Hardinge Lathe was not provided with a chuck guard.    c)  Tool Room, on or about 12/7/12:  (2) Two Millport milling machines were not provided with chuck guards.    d)  Induma Area, on or about 12/7/12:  Allen multi-drill press was not provided with a chuck guards.    e)  Tool Room, on or about 12/7/12:  Southbend milling machine was not provided with a chuck guard.    f)   Tool Room, on or about 12/7/12:  Lucas horizontal boring mill was not provided with a chuck guard.    g)   Induma Area, on or about 12/7/12:  (2) Two Bridgeport mills were not provided with a chuck guard.

29 CFR 1910.215(b)(9):  The distance between the abrasive wheel periphery(s) and the adjustable tongue or the end of the safety guard peripheral member at the top exceeded one fourth inch:      a)  Fabrication Shop, on or about 12/18/12:  Baldor pedestal grinder, right side, distance between the abrasive wheel and top peripheral member measured 1-1/4 inches.     b)  Fabrication Shop, on or about 12/18/12:  Baldor pedestal grinder, left side, distance between the abrasive wheel and top peripheral member measured 1-1/8 inches.
